๐ผ Hydrangea arborescens โAnnabelleโ โ Smooth Hydrangea A beloved deciduous shrub, Annabelle is known for its huge, show-stopping mophead blooms and long season of interest. Discovered near Anna, Ohio, this fast-growing, rounded shrub is ideal for mixed borders, cottage gardens, or as a specimen. It holds the RHS Award of Garden Merit for outstanding performance. ๐ธ Flowers: Bloom time: July through autumn Size: Enormous 30 cm (12") flower heads Colour change: Opens greenish-white, turns creamy-white, then fades to lime green, brownish green, and finally a soft beige Winter interest: Dried blooms catch frost and low light beautifully ๐ฟ Foliage: Colour: Lead-green leaves appear later than most hydrangeas Autumn: Leaves take on reddish tints before falling ๐ Growing Conditions: Site: Prefers a sheltered position Soil: Any reasonably well-drained, moist, fertile soil; best in acid to neutral conditions Position: Full sun or partial shade Hardiness: Fully hardy Feeding tip: Avoid overfeeding to prevent flower heads from drooping ๐ Size at Maturity: Height: 1.2โ1.5 m (4โ5 ft) Spread: 1.2โ1.5 m (4โ5 ft) โ RHS Award of Garden Merit ๐ชด Availability: Supplied as: Potted shrub in 2L container
